Jesus and the Gentiles
Mark 7:24–37 | In Mark 7:24–37, Jesus enters Gentile territory for the first time in Mark’s Gospel, apart from one stop in Mark 5 for less than a day. Of all the things that happened during Jesus’s journey through Gentile land, Mark tells just two main stories in this text. First, Jesus interacts with a Gentile woman who is in desperation over the condition of her little girl who is possessed by an unclean spirit. Second, Jesus returns to the Decapolis where a deaf man who cannot speak well is brought to Jesus.
